SecGPT — Agent Tool by llm-platform-security

by llm-platform-security · Agent Tool · ★ 106

Last updated: · Indexed by AgentSkillsHub · Auto-synced every 8h

About SecGPT

SecGPT (aka IsolateGPT) SecGPT, aka IsolateGPT, is an LLM-based system that secures the execution of LLM apps via isolation. The key idea behind SecGPT is to isolate the execution of apps and to allow interaction between apps and the system only through well-defined interfaces with user permission. SecGPT can defend against multiple types of attacks, including app compromise, data stealing, inadvertent data exposure, and uncontrolled system alteration. The architecture of SecGPT is shown in the figure below. Learn more about SecGPT in our paper. We develop SecGPT using LlamaIndex and LangChain open-source LLM frameworks. We use these frameworks because they are easily extensible and support several LLMs and apps. We use Redis database to keep and manage memory. We implement SecGPT as a personal assistant chatbot, which the users can communicate with using natural language. Updates :mega: Our paper has been accepted at NDSS 2025 :tada: :mega: SecGPT is now available as a [llama pack](https:

aiai-agentschatgptgenaigenai-securitygptisolationlangchainllmllm-agent

Quick Facts

Stars106
Forks12
LanguagePython
CategoryAgent Tool
Quality Score33.55/100
Last Updated2025-01-31
Created2024-03-07
Platformspython
Est. Tokens~74k

Compatible Skills

These tools work well together with SecGPT for enhanced workflows:

  • playbooks — semantic(0.24)+complementary+rare_topics+same_lang+similar_pop+shared_platform (62%)
  • code-on-incus — semantic(0.24)+complementary+rare_topics+same_lang+similar_pop+shared_platform (62%)
  • agent-builder — semantic(0.17)+complementary+rare_topics+same_lang+similar_pop+shared_platform (61%)

SecGPT alternative? Top 6 similar tools

Looking for a SecGPT alternative? If you're comparing SecGPT with other agent tool tools, these 6 projects are the closest alternatives on Agent Skills Hub — ranked by topic overlap, star count, and community traction.

  • open-assistant-api by MLT-OSS · ⭐ 357

    The Open Assistant API is a ready-to-use, open-source, self-hosted agent/gpts orchestration creation framework

  • c4-genai-suite by codecentric · ⭐ 171

    c4 GenAI Suite

  • LiteMultiAgent by PathOnAIOrg · ⭐ 102

    The Library for LLM-based multi-agent applications

  • palico-ai by palico-ai · ⭐ 342

    Build, Improve Performance, and Productionize your LLM Application with an Integrated Framework

  • SimplerLLM by hassancs91 · ⭐ 210

    Simplify interactions with Large Language Models

  • LiteWebAgent by PathOnAIOrg · ⭐ 145

    [NAACL2025] LiteWebAgent: The Open-Source Suite for VLM-Based Web-Agent Applications

More Agent Tool Tools

Explore other popular agent tool tools:

View all Agent Tool tools →

Popular Python Agent Tools

Frequently Asked Questions

What is SecGPT?

SecGPT is An Execution Isolation Architecture for LLM-Based Agentic Systems. It is categorized as a Agent Tool with 106 GitHub stars.

What programming language is SecGPT written in?

SecGPT is primarily written in Python. It covers topics such as ai, ai-agents, chatgpt.

How do I install or use SecGPT?

You can find installation instructions and usage details in the SecGPT GitHub repository at github.com/llm-platform-security/SecGPT. The project has 106 stars and 12 forks, indicating an active community.

What are the best alternatives to SecGPT?

The top alternatives to SecGPT on Agent Skills Hub include open-assistant-api, c4-genai-suite, LiteMultiAgent. Each offers a different approach to the same problem space — compare them side-by-side by stars, quality score, and community activity.

View on GitHub → Browse Agent Tool tools